Excerpt from Nyasa, the Great Water: Being a Description of the Lake and the Life of the PeopleI have to exercise considerable self-control and repress my desire to say all I know and have thought about Will Johnson ever since I went as a boy to the Grammar School at Bedford in 1877. He had then left the school and Oxford too, but he was still one of our heroes, chie¿y I suppose for his prowess as the Stroke of the School Four and Stroke of his College VIII when Univ. Went head of the river, and for his success in gaining from the School an appointment in the i.c.s. Behind his prowess and intellectual success lay greatness of soul and gifts of real leadership. These had led naturally to his determination to leave all and obey the call of his Master to the Mission Field in Africa. Then dear old Seppy Phillpotts used to keep us informed of his work and encouraged us to provide the Ousel for his voyages on Lake Nyasa.
